What phones will Pokémon GO no longer support?

In an upcoming update to Pokémon GO in October, we will end support for Android 5, iOS 10, and iOS 11, as well as iPhone 5s and iPhone 6 devices. Only Trainers with devices running Android 5, iOS 10, or iOS 11, as well as Trainers with iPhone 5s or iPhone 6 devices, will be affected by this change.

What phones will run Pokémon GO?

Android 6 or above. Preferred resolution of 720×1280 pixels (not optimized for tablet)

Will my phone work with Pokémon GO?

For an optimal Pokémon GO experience, we recommend using phones with 2GB or more of RAM. … Close other open applications while you’re playing Pokémon GO. Make sure you’re running the latest operating system (e.g., Android, iOS) available for your device.

Can you transfer Pokémon Go to another phone?

The short answer is yes, and here’s how it works! Your Pokémon Go account is tied to one of two things: a Google account, or a Pokémon Trainer Club account. That login allows you to sign in to any phone running Pokémon Go, and all of your account information will immediately be available on that phone when you do.

Can you play Pokémon Go on two phones?

As long as you are only using one account, you can play on as many devices as you like. Just make sure not to have them running simultaneously. I play on my phone when I’m out and on my iPad at home.

Why doesn’t Pokémon Go work on my phone?

If you can’t open the Pokémon Go app at all then try restarting your device and trying again. If it still doesn’t work, then there may be server issues – you can check out the Server status page mentioned above to see if that is the cause. … If that still doesn’t help you may need to uninstall and reinstall Pokémon Go.
